@@ 235-238 (lines=4) @@ | ||
232 | $nextExpectedElements = 0b000000000000000000000001010; |
|
233 | break; |
|
234 | ||
235 | case 'value': |
|
236 | $nextExpectedElements = 0b100100000011100100011011100; |
|
237 | $aggregates[$depth][] = $aggregates[$depth + 1]; |
|
238 | break; |
|
239 | ||
240 | case 'array': |
|
241 | case 'struct': |
|
@@ 268-272 (lines=5) @@ | ||
265 | $nextExpectedElements = 0b000000000000000000000100000; |
|
266 | break; |
|
267 | ||
268 | case 'name': |
|
269 | // Next: value, member |
|
270 | $nextExpectedElements = 0b000000000000000000001010000; |
|
271 | $aggregates[$depth]['name'] = $aggregates[$depth + 1]; |
|
272 | break; |
|
273 | ||
274 | case 'member': |
|
275 | // Next: struct, member |